summaryrefslogtreecommitdiffstats
path: root/plugins/ofono.rules
diff options
context:
space:
mode:
Diffstat (limited to 'plugins/ofono.rules')
-rw-r--r--plugins/ofono.rules13
1 files changed, 13 insertions, 0 deletions
diff --git a/plugins/ofono.rules b/plugins/ofono.rules
index 590c0f22..65177577 100644
--- a/plugins/ofono.rules
+++ b/plugins/ofono.rules
@@ -337,6 +337,19 @@ ATTRS{idVendor}=="12d1", ATTRS{idProduct}=="1486", ENV{OFONO_IFACE_NUM}=="02", E
LABEL="ofono_tty_end"
+# ISI/Phonet drivers
+SUBSYSTEM!="net", GOTO="ofono_isi_end"
+ATTRS{type}!="820", GOTO="ofono_isi_end"
+KERNELS=="gadget", GOTO="ofono_isi_end"
+
+# Generic / PC Suite mode
+SUBSYSTEMS=="usb", ENV{OFONO_DRIVER}="isigen", ENV{OFONO_ISI_ADDRESS}="16"
+
+# Nokia N900 modem
+SUBSYSTEMS=="hsi", ENV{OFONO_DRIVER}="n900", ENV{OFONO_ISI_ADDRESS}="108"
+
+LABEL="ofono_isi_end"
+
SUBSYSTEM!="usb", GOTO="ofono_end"
ENV{DEVTYPE}!="usb_device", GOTO="ofono_end"